#d12ddd h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d12ddd is composed of 82% red, 17.6%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.4% cyan, 79.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 295.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 52.2%. #d12ddd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5aff with #a300bb.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

● #d12ddd color description : Bright magenta.
The hexadecimal color #d12ddd has RGB values of R:209, G:45,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 13708765.
